Dwindling Match Industry Faces Another Crisis
More than 2 lakh people are employed in the wooden match industry and 75% of them are in Sivakasi, Virudhunagar district of Tamil Nadu. A majority of these workers are women.. They are paid less and there is no adequate support from the government. According to the industrialists, the sector is already facing collapse due to demonetisation and inappropriate implementation of GST, favouring the corporates. The pandemic-induced lockdown has further led to the decline of the dwindling industry. NewsClick presents a ground report.
